Ivanhoe Mines Ltd. faces a significant setback as its stock tumbles nearly 7% in a single trading session.

In the latest trading session, shares of Ivanhoe Mines Ltd. (IVN.TO) dropped by 6.89%, closing at CA$10.27. This decline marks a notable shift in investor sentiment, raising concerns about the company's near-term prospects.

6.89% Drop in Share Price

Ivanhoe Mines Ltd. experienced a significant 6.89% decline in its stock price today, reflecting investor concerns amidst a challenging market environment.

Bull case

Despite today's downturn, Ivanhoe Mines has strong fundamentals. The company enjoys a solid profit margin of 24.86% and a market cap exceeding CA$15 billion. This suggests that if market conditions improve, there’s potential for recovery.

Bear case

The steep drop in stock price could indicate underlying challenges. There may be operational or market pressures that could impact future earnings and shake investor confidence.

Market Reaction

The 6.89% decline in Ivanhoe Mines' stock price today signals a potential shift in market sentiment. Investors may be reacting to broader economic indicators or specific company news that has raised concerns about future profitability.

Company Fundamentals

Ivanhoe Mines boasts a strong profit margin and a substantial market cap, but the high P/E ratio of 79 suggests that investors are expecting significant growth. Today's drop could lead to a reevaluation of these expectations.
